Team Builder Recruiting is Hiring a Payroll Specialist Near East Earl, PA

Payroll Specialist

East Earl, PA

  • Step into a newly formed role. Refine existing and develop new processes
  • Serve as a trusted resource for our team by processing new hire paperwork & 401K information and explaining our benefits
  • Review employee time cards, verify PTO, and process company-wide payroll
  • Process and submit certified payroll reports
  • Manage insurance and Workman's compensation audits
  • Generate payroll reports in ADP
  • Regularly collaborate with the Accounting Team

SEK Construction, LLC., specializes in structural steel erection and decking. Our most valuable asset is our people, and we are looking for a motivated, friendly, and analytical Payroll Specialist to join our team. The Payroll Specialist will explain company benefits, serve as a resource for new employee onboarding, manage insurance compliance, and review and process payroll.


Our Ideal Payroll Specialist

  • Experienced: 3 years of experience with payroll and payroll taxes, W2 and I-9 processing, and Insurance Compliance is preferred.
  • Knowledgeable: Adept in navigating MS Office Suite, ADP, or other payroll processing software
  • Detailed: Able to work with minimal mistakes and high accuracy; must be organized and ensure compliance with deadlines/due dates.
  • Team Player: Humble enough to admit mistakes, driven to do excellent work, and possesses strong interpersonal skills.
  • Friendly: Can explain & educate co-workers on benefits and payroll information while remaining patient and professional.
  • Excellent Communicator: Should have strong written and verbal communication skills. At times you may need to present information to large groups of people.


What we offer our Payroll Specialist

  • $65-70k/year, depending on experience
  • Health Insurance - 100% employer-paid
  • Full-time hours
  • 401k with a match
  • Paid Time Off & Paid Holidays


To Apply

Please submit your resume in Microsoft Word or PDF format to be considered for our Payroll Specialist position.
